Output 7b6a1430bca442fadcde4ea16648396197909120d0678b1faf2eb02e34663bf5:5

value
104116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f719825bbb1d824dcb0a97e9c0bd2832b9ad96cc OP_EQUAL
address
3QDZPLVw8oTwp7p1Js9QEz5c8nfyQF8w6D
transaction
7b6a1430bca442fadcde4ea16648396197909120d0678b1faf2eb02e34663bf5
confirmations
323770
spent
true